Transaction 204d43f14dd01a011642bc4a422fb78786eebc20f666d16d7873fffc0a7efafb

1 Input
2 Outputs
  • 204d43f14dd01a011642bc4a422fb78786eebc20f666d16d7873fffc0a7efafb:0
  • value  135442663
    address  39hySFcemGYU3dQipE1e875vzdfXhyuWGJ
  • 204d43f14dd01a011642bc4a422fb78786eebc20f666d16d7873fffc0a7efafb:1
  • value  164498975
    address  17kb7c9ndg7ioSuzMWEHWECdEVUegNkcGc